Siduction Forum

Siduction Forum => Software - Support => Topic started by: dal on 2015/01/18, 12:09:38

Title: System unbrauchbar seit libical1 > libical1a
Post by: dal on 2015/01/18, 12:09:38
Hallo zusammen,

habe gerade mein Netbook mehr oder weniger unbrauchbar gemacht. Mir war aufgefallen, dass seit einiger Zeit bei jedem d-u das Paket bluez-obexd zurückgehalten wird (wie offenbar auch  bei anderen Usern (http://forum.siduction.org/index.php?topic=5281.0) )

Da das anscheinend mit dem Sprung von libical1 auf libical1a zusammenhängt, bin ich der Anleitung von der_bud aus http://forum.siduction.org/index.php?topic=5269 (http://forum.siduction.org/index.php?topic=5269) gefolgt, jedoch etwas abgewichen: Da apt libical1 beibehalten wollte und deshalb gar nicht erst versucht hat, die ganzen anderen Pakete zu deinstallieren, habe ich manuell libical1a installiert (und in eine Datei geschrieben, welche Pakete dabei deinstalliert wurden).

Ein re-installieren dieser Pakete ist jetzt allerdings gar nicht möglich, und zwar aufgrund unerfüllter Abhängigkeiten (laufen natürlich alle auf ein fehlendes libical1 hinaus). Deshalb habe ich jetzt kein sinnvoll nutzbares System, da z.B. auch der Desktop deinstalliert wurde.

Ein kurzfristiges Retten durch Installiation des alten libical1 ist nicht möglich (no installation candidate).

Vorschläge?
Title: Re: System unbrauchbar seit libical1 > libical1a
Post by: der_bud on 2015/01/18, 13:55:57
Um erstmal Daten zu sammeln, bitte paste nach einem 'apt-get update' die kompletten Ausgaben von inxi -r und apt-get install -f
Und teile bitte noch mit welcher Desktop entfernt wurde, sprich KDE, Gnome...?
Title: Re: System unbrauchbar seit libical1 > libical1a
Post by: dal on 2015/01/18, 14:15:55
Ausgabe von inxi -r :

Repos:    Active apt sources in file: /etc/apt/sources.list.d/debian.list
          deb http://http.debian.net/debian/ unstable main contrib non-free
          Active apt sources in file /etc/apt/sources.list.d/misc.list
          deb http://ftp.spline.de/pub/siduction/kdenext unstable main
          Active apt sources in file: /etc/apt/sources.list.d/siduction.list
          deb http://ftp.spline.de/pub/siduction/base unstable main
          deb http://ftp.spline.de/pub/siduction/extra unstable main
          deb http://ftp.spline.de/pub/siduction/fixes unstable main


apt-get -f install macht gar nichts:

Paketlisten werden gelesen...
Abhängigkeitsbaum wird aufgebaut....
Statusinformationen werden eingelesen....
0 aktualisiert, 0 neu installiert, 0 zu entfernen und 0 nicht aktualisiert.


Der entfernte Desktop war der KDE-Desktop. Falls das von Interesse ist, ist hier die genaue Liste der Pakete, die bei der Installation von libical1a entfernt wurden:

Die folgenden zusätzlichen Pakete werden installiert:
bluez-obexd
Die folgenden Pakete werden ENTFERNT:
akonadiconsole akregator baloo-utils baloo4 blogilo kaddressbook kalarm
kde-config-touchpad kde-plasma-desktop kde-workspace kde-workspace-bin
kdebase-workspace-bin kdepim kdepim-groupware kdepim-kresources
kdepim-runtime kdepim-strigi-plugins kdepim-wizards kgpg kipi-plugins
kleopatra kmail knode knotes konsolekalendar kontact konversation kopete
korganizer ktimetracker libakonadi-calendar4 libakonadi-contact4
libakonadi-kcal4 libical1 libkblog4 libkcal4 libkcalcore4 libkcalutils4
libkdepim4 libkopete4 libktnef4 libmessagelist4 plasma-dataengines-workspace
plasma-desktop plasma-widgets-addons plasma-widgets-workspace python-kde4
siduction-art-kde-december siduction-art-ksplash-december
Die folgenden NEUEN Pakete werden installiert:
libical1a
Die folgenden Pakete werden aktualisiert (Upgrade):
bluez-obexd
1 aktualisiert, 1 neu installiert, 49 zu entfernen und 0 nicht aktualisiert.
Es müssen 392 kB an Archiven heruntergeladen werden.
Nach dieser Operation werden 244 MB Plattenplatz freigegeben.
Title: Re: System unbrauchbar seit libical1 > libical1a
Post by: spacepenguin on 2015/01/18, 16:29:31
Enschuldige bitte, aber wer ist denn so blöde (nix für ungut) und macht das, wenn er sieht, dass kde-plasma-desktop etc. entfernt werden soll...  :o

Hast du evtl. die alte libical1 noch in /var/cache/apt/archives? Ich hab die 64bittige noch...

Wobei ich auch nicht auf libical1a updaten kann ohne halb KDE zu verlieren, aber mein System schlägt mir das beim d-u auch nicht vor, das erwähnt libical1/libical1a beim d-u nichtmal...
Title: Re: System unbrauchbar seit libical1 > libical1a
Post by: dal on 2015/01/18, 17:03:57
Quote from: spacepenguin on 2015/01/18, 16:29:31
Enschuldige bitte, aber wer ist denn so blöde (nix für ungut) und macht das, wenn er sieht, dass kde-plasma-desktop etc. entfernt werden soll...  :o

Na ja, ich bin so blöde, ganz offensichtlich. Zu meiner Verteidigung: Ich habe mich an dem oben verlinkten Thread orientiert. Genauer:

Quote from: der_bud on 2015/01/06, 14:00:05
1. update lists   [ LANG=C apt-get update ]
2. safe upgrade the upgradeable packages (without removes)   [ LANG=C apt-get --with-new-pkgs upgrade ]
3. make note of packages to be removed   [ LANG=C apt-get dist-upgrade --assume-no > removed.txt ]
4. dist-upgrade (accept removal), probably best done in init 3   [ LANG=C apt-get dist-upgrade ]
5. reinstall the removed packages   [ LANG=C apt-get install kde-plasma-desktop... $foo $bar ...  ]

...dort wird also auch der Entfernung der Pakete zugestimmt, damit sie dann anschließend (nach Installation von libical1a) neu installiert werden. Der Unterschied war nur, dass bei mir das d-u in Schritt 3 und 4 nicht von selbst libical1a installiert hat, weshalb ich in diesen schritten das d-u durch apt-get install libical1a ersetzt habe.


Quote from: spacepenguin on 2015/01/18, 16:29:31
Hast du evtl. die alte libical1 noch in /var/cache/apt/archives?

Leider nicht.
Title: Re: System unbrauchbar seit libical1 > libical1a
Post by: spacepenguin on 2015/01/18, 17:05:07
Hat du ein 64bittiges System?
Title: Re: System unbrauchbar seit libical1 > libical1a
Post by: dal on 2015/01/18, 17:06:00
Nein, 32.
Title: Re: System unbrauchbar seit libical1 > libical1a
Post by: spacepenguin on 2015/01/18, 17:08:04
Schade, dann hilft dir meine Datei natürlich nicht...
Title: Re: System unbrauchbar seit libical1 > libical1a
Post by: dal on 2015/01/18, 17:11:16
Also du meinst, wenn mir jemand ne Paketdatei von libical1 in 32bit schickt, kann ich damit den bisherigen Zustand wiederherstellen, damit das Netbook zumindest mal wieder nutzbar ist?
Title: Re: System unbrauchbar seit libical1 > libical1a
Post by: spacepenguin on 2015/01/18, 17:18:50
Da gibts das noch: http://snapshot.debian.org/binary/libical1/

Ich weiß es nicht, ob das hilft, aber ich vermute es, da die Pakete aus kde-next halt libical1 erwarten und nicht libical1a... Oder du musst das kde ohne kde-next neu installieren? Vermutungen....
Title: Re: System unbrauchbar seit libical1 > libical1a
Post by: dal on 2015/01/18, 23:04:33
Super, mit dem Snapshot hat's funktioniert.

Bluetooth-Unterstützung ist zwar jetzt weg, da bei der ganzen Aktion bluez-obexd verloren gegangen ist, welches in der aktuellen Version libical1a benötigt und vorher anscheinend in 'ner alten Verison auf hold stand, aber ich hab zumindest wieder ein nutzbares System.

Vielen Dank! :)

Edit: ...und ja, jetzt wo ich alles nochmal durchlese: der_bud hat anscheinend auch kdenext deaktiviert. Das könnte ich mal probieren!
Title: Re: System unbrauchbar seit libical1 > libical1a
Post by: der_bud on 2015/01/19, 08:11:43
Hallo dal, entweder/oder ;).
Die beiden Varianten die spacepenguin genannt hat gehen beide, aber nicht gleichzeitig. Sprich, wenn es bei Dir jetzt mit libical1 aus dem snapshot und mit kdenext geht, lass es erstmal dabei. Wenn Du (wie ich es zurzeit habe) kdenext auskommentierst, müsstest Du auch wieder die libical1a tauschen und vermutlich (?) den hickhack mit Paketen entfernen lassen und neuinstallieren nochmal durchziehen.
Title: Re: System unbrauchbar seit libical1 > libical1a
Post by: dal on 2015/01/19, 10:57:18
Ich hätte die Variante, kdenext zu deaktivieren, demnächst dann mal in Ruhe ausprobiert. Die hätte den Vorteil, dass ich die Bluetoothunterstützung wieder installieren könnte.

Oder hätte das andere gravierende Nachteile?
Title: Re: System unbrauchbar seit libical1 > libical1a
Post by: melmarker on 2015/01/19, 19:47:07


Edit: eher Vorteile, so wie es aussieht - auf jeden Fall hat der Paketlieferant eine breitere Basis - und das macht viel aus.
Title: Re: System unbrauchbar seit libical1 > libical1a
Post by: dal on 2015/01/20, 19:09:31
Super. Gibt's denn 'ne elegante Lösung, KDE zu deinstallieren? Sonst behalte ich nach dem Auskommentieren von kdenext ja die Pakete aus kdenext bei, da die ja größtenteils neuer sind als die Kandidaten in den Archiven..
Title: Re: System unbrauchbar seit libical1 > libical1a
Post by: melmarker on 2015/01/20, 23:26:23
Wenn du Dich an die Magie von Aptitude ranwagen willst - aptitude install akkregator -t unstable oder so
Title: Re: System unbrauchbar seit libical1 > libical1a
Post by: dal on 2015/01/22, 18:04:40
Obwohl ich durch das viele Rumprobieren jetzt tatsächlich auch von der "Magie von Aptitude" überzeugt bin, hab ich das in diesem speziellen Fall so ganz einfach gelöst bekommen.

Hab es jetzt so gemacht, dass ich mir von apt-show-versions alle Pakete hab anzeigen lassen, die als "newer than version in archive" gekennzeichnet waren und diese manuell deinstalliert habe. Anschließend habe ich ohne kdenext alles neu installiert, was dabei so entfernt wurde. Keine schöne Lösung, scheint aber funktioniert zu haben.

Danke jedenfalls für eure Hilfe! :)
Title: Re: System unbrauchbar seit libical1 > libical1a
Post by: melmarker on 2015/01/22, 18:42:50
Die Lösung ist natürlich auch gangbar und recht elegant